Headword: 
zacacualli.
Principal English Translation: 

straw

Orthographic Variants: 
zacaqualli
Attestations from sources in English: 

Pollocotli, zacaqualli. Quitoznequi: in tlein amo qualli, amo yectli, iztlacatiliztli. = Chaff and straw. This means lies, which are something bad, something wrong.
Thelma D. Sullivan, "Nahuatl Proverbs, Conundrums, and Metaphors, Collected by Sahagún," Estudios de Cultura Náhuatl 4 (1963), 170–171.
